Annotation:
This is what a doctor might say to you if he needs to give you an injection.
[#27076] Roll up your right sleeve. (CK)
[#2891822] Roll up your sleeve, please. (CK) *audio*
Note that if we use the word "sleeves" as a plural, the implication is different.
[#2891823] Roll up your sleeves. (CK) *audio*
[#327202] Roll up your sleeves and get to work. (CM) *audio*
[#20325] Roll up your sleeves and get busy. (Dejo)
